HR / Administrative Assistant Position Summary: responsible for facilitating human resource processes at our Lost Creek site and operational and corporate offices, including recruiting, hiring, onboarding, training and administrative functions. Will assist with recordkeeping, evaluation processes, processing of data and maintenance of HR listings (e.g., organizational charts, phone and office lists, file audit records). Will interact with staff to address work-place issues and questions, and support supervisors with guidance on performance and conduct issues. Will assist with clerical and administrative functions outside HR as needed. Confidentiality and trust key.
Seeking a qualified candidate with three – five years’ experience in HR support and competent knowledge of HR/employment practices and law. College degree and/or human resources certification(s) preferred. Strong interpersonal and communication skills. Proficient computer skills using MS Office (Excel, Word, etc.). Solid organizational and problem-solving skills; attention to detail.
Job Location:
The position will office at Lost Creek mine site north of Rawlins or in our Casper Operations Office, with regular duties at Lost Creek.

Ur-Energy is an innovative, industry-leading ISR uranium company, operating the Lost Creek mine in south-central Wyoming. Production operations began at Lost Creek in 2013 and, to date, we have produced ~2.7Mlbs U3O8. Our second Wyoming uranium project, Shirley Basin, has all major regulatory authorizations and stands construction ready.
